Job Description POSITION SUMMARY The CNC Machinist is one of Savage’s primary functions in production. CNC Machinists are responsible for production of parts per customers specifications. The responsibilities include setting up and running CNC equipment to produce high-quality machined parts. The CNC Machinist must pay attention to detail, be proficient in reading drawings and interpreting specifications and follow router instructions. CNC Machinists are responsible for the production and acceptance by quality parts that meet customer requirements and all spec’s associated with that individual part. CNC Machinists are also responsible for ensuring that CNC equipment is run at high utilization rates (machine running as much as possible during work hours), that work areas are maintained in a clean and safe condition, and that waste/rework due to machinist error is minimized. REPORTING RELATIONSHIPS · The CNC Machinist report to the CNC Department Lead. · The CNC Machinist coordinates with CNC Department Lead and/or the Production Manager to determine daily work schedules and goals · Other reporting relationships may be established on a project-specific basis. 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ES Machine setup and Operation: · Work with Production Manager or Team Lead to establish priorities and production goals each day, as practical. · Set up CNC Machines, including loading necessary tools, fixtures, and materials. · Program CNC Machines using appropriate CAM software based on engineering drawings, specifications, and customer guidelines. · Operate CNC Machines to perform machining operations such as milling, drilling, and turning. · Monitor machine operations to ensure proper functioning and make all adjustments as necessary to ensure tolerances and specifications are met per customer needs. · Notify team leader of any discrepancies or issues with jobs or specifications. · Often, CNC Machinists will be expected to run jobs on multiple machines simultaneously. · Savage also operates several manual lathes and mills, which CNC Machinists also need to be proficient with for secondary operations on some jobs. Quality Control · Inspect stock supplied for the job that it meets print and router specifications and is not marred in any way that would inhibit machining strategies. · Visually inspect parts for accuracy, quality, and visual acceptance after machining activities. · Parts given to quality for WIP quality checks as required by the Work Order will be clean and deburred . · Make necessary adjustments to machine settings to maintain tolerances and meet quality standards. · Minimize waste and manage CNC operations in a safe manner Maintenance and Repair · Perform routine maintenance on CNC machines to ensure optimal performance · Report any machine malfunctions or machine stoppage problems with CNC lead. · Coordinate with CNC lead for repairs and servicing as needed Documentation and Reporting: · Maintain accurate records of production activities, including machine setup sheets, tooling logs, and inspection reports. · Follow established standards and protocols for naming and maintaining machine run programs. Safety and Compliance: · Adhere to all safety requirements and protocols to ensure a safe working environment · Wear all appropriate PPE as required while on shop floor and any other areas where PPE is required. · Follow established guidelines for handling materials including any and all production materials that may cause injury from handling. · Follow established safety protocols for operating CNC machinery and any other machines for production. · Report any deviations from specifications or quality issues to supervisors or leadership team · Maintain a clean work area. COMPETENCIES REQUIRED · Exceptional knowledge and ability to use software programs for CNC Machines and production of machined parts. · Exceptional ability to use measuring tools such as micrometers, calipers, edge finders, and others to measure parts and tolerances to customer specifications. · Exceptional ability to read and understand drawings, mylars, tolerances, specifications, and special customer requests. · Exceptional problem solving abilities in the diagnosis of production issues and mitigating strategies. · Exceptional communication skills across all disciplines to effectively create production parts from start to final production. · Strong organizational skills and the ability to manage production parts for customer schedules. · Strong sense of urgency in communicating with all levels for materials, packaging and shipping of product and customer service. · Strong written and verbal communication skills. · Strong math skills. REQUIRED LICENSES, CERTIFICATES AND EDUCATION · Valid driver’s license. · High School Diploma or GED equivalent required. · Certification in CAM programming is preferred. PERFORMANCE MEASUREMENTS · Efficiency (estimated time vs actual time) · Scrap Rate / Rework · Timekeeping – Based on Job allotment. WORKING CONDITIONS CNC Machinists will spend most of their time working in a shop environment at their assigned equipment. They must be able to sit and/or stand at assigned workstations for several hours at a time. CNC Machinists must have the strength/dexterity be able to reach/lift to manually load equipment and to retrieve finished parts after processes are complete.
